First visit here, and I was looking forward to the food as I love me some good barbecue. The restaurant is located in a small strip mall and is tiny inside with very limited inside dining. I was here for lunch on Saturday. You order at the counter, which has a video screen above the counter with the menu items. I went with a plate even though it is fairly pricey ($20 Inc tax). One of the nice things about the one item plate is you can cut the 1/2 pound weight of the meat in half and get two different meats at a 1/4 pound each. I went with the pulled pork and the brisket with sides of mac & cheese and cowboy beans. The brisket was flavorful albeit a tad fatty, and it had a very smoky flavor. The pulled pork was served in an unappetizing, looking wadded up ball, but overall had good flavor. They have one barbecue sauce, and it was very average tasting. I didn't find the mac & cheese appetizing at all. It was not creamy, but very oily and I only ate a couple bites of it. On the other hand, the cowboy beans were fantastic! The meal also comes with a few homemade pickles and onions, and they are a very nice pairing with the meal. To sum up my experience, I felt it was good, but not great barbecue. Aside from their awesome cowboy beans and homemade pickle garnish, the rest is forgettable. Only offer one sauce and it's very average. There's virtually no seating inside and the menu is a bit expensive.

Is any of the BBQ gluten free? thanks!

All the meats are gluten free.

Do the sides have meat in them (collards, beans, corn)?

Collards, Cowboys, and Chili have meat. Coleslaw, Mac, and Corn do not.

I've never been before, but I see ribs in the website photos and in the Yelp reviews, but not on any of the menus(website or Yelp menu photos).…

Not sure if you made it there yet or not but the ribs are still on the menu but they do go quick!

Are your ribs dry rub? Like Memphis style or St. Louis style? Just trying to find ribs in the area that aren't wet. Thanks!

They’re cut St. Louis style. Dry rubbed

So they're only open 15 hours a week? That can't be permanent

For now, yes. I love my wife and kids more than I love my restaurant. But don’t be fooled, my staff put in 60+ hours/week with catering and restaurant prep. Hope to open for dinner soon. Not in the cards for now.
